Lines Matching defs:n_algs
2124 static void *wm_adsp_read_algs(struct wm_adsp *dsp, size_t n_algs,
2133 if (n_algs == 0) {
2138 if (n_algs > 1024) {
2139 adsp_err(dsp, "Algorithm count %zx excessive\n", n_algs);
2272 size_t n_algs;
2287 n_algs = be32_to_cpu(adsp1_id.n_algs);
2289 wmfw_parse_id_header(dsp, &adsp1_id.fw, n_algs);
2303 len = (sizeof(*adsp1_alg) * n_algs) / sizeof(u32);
2305 adsp1_alg = wm_adsp_read_algs(dsp, n_algs, mem, pos, len);
2309 for (i = 0; i < n_algs; i++) {
2326 if (i + 1 < n_algs) {
2347 if (i + 1 < n_algs) {
2373 size_t n_algs;
2388 n_algs = be32_to_cpu(adsp2_id.n_algs);
2390 wmfw_parse_id_header(dsp, &adsp2_id.fw, n_algs);
2409 len = (sizeof(*adsp2_alg) * n_algs) / sizeof(u32);
2411 adsp2_alg = wm_adsp_read_algs(dsp, n_algs, mem, pos, len);
2415 for (i = 0; i < n_algs; i++) {
2434 if (i + 1 < n_algs) {
2455 if (i + 1 < n_algs) {
2476 if (i + 1 < n_algs) {
2513 size_t n_algs;
2528 n_algs = be32_to_cpu(halo_id.n_algs);
2530 wmfw_v3_parse_id_header(dsp, &halo_id.fw, n_algs);
2539 len = (sizeof(*halo_alg) * n_algs) / sizeof(u32);
2541 halo_alg = wm_adsp_read_algs(dsp, n_algs, mem, pos, len);
2545 for (i = 0; i < n_algs; i++) {